Transcripts For CSPAN3 The Contenders George McGovern 20240712

In 1968, Many Americans thought they were voting to bring our sons home from vietnam in peace. And since then, 20,000 of our sons have come home and coffins. I have no secret plan for peace, i have a public plan. As one whose heart has eight for the past ten years over the agony of vietnam, i will halt the senseless bombing of indochina on inaugural day. It was 1972, 2 30 in the morning, and then president ial nominee George Mcgovern delivered his acceptance speech. A few weeks later he would lose badly to president nixon. Tonight, the candidacy and legacy of mcgovern. Joining us from there is president ial author scott faris. Scott, it is 2 30 in the morning when mcgovern delivers his acceptance speech in miami. Why . Well, the reason i think it was sort of emblematic of the whole distrust of the Mcgovern Campaign was, it was an insurgent campaign run against the establishment. Transcripts For CSPAN2 National Book Festival - Jason Reynolds Stamped 20240712

Reynolds, i am the Current National ambassador for young peoples literature. Coming to you from my home in washington dc im currently in my office where i do all my work you can see the books behind me. Im also the author of stamped racism, antiracism, and you. I should say on the coauthor of the book. It came about because there is a wonderful great scholar named biebers candy, abhe published a book in 2016 called stamped from the beginning a history of racism and policies he won the National Book award, we met at the National Book award and it was then that ab shortly after that he asked me to somehow translate all this work. He had over 600 pages of scholarship about history he wanted to figure out a way for that book to be translated into something for young ayounger people. After some prodding i eventually said yes and decided to tackle it.
